Mumbai BJP Plan Hits Procurement Hurdle
BJP's plan to give tabs to corporators stalled, procurement issues cited

The BJP's plan to provide tablets to all 227 corporators in Mumbai has hit a roadblock due to procurement issues.
The plan, which was announced earlier this year, aimed to digitize the working process of the corporators and make it more efficient. However, the procurement process has been delayed, and it is unclear when the tablets will be distributed.
According to sources, the delay is due to the lack of clarity on the procurement process and the criteria for selecting the vendor. The civic body is required to follow a transparent and fair procurement process, which involves floating tenders and evaluating bids from different vendors.
The BJP had announced the plan to provide tablets to corporators as part of its efforts to modernize the working of the civic body. The tablets were intended to be used for various purposes, including attending online meetings, accessing digital documents, and communicating with citizens.
